Limnologic and water chemistry data from Echo Bay Mineral's Key West and Equinox Resources' Van Stone mines were collected between August, 2000 and September, 2001. Pit lake elevations, areas and depths are 1,318 and 1,050 m; 1.1 and 1.9 ha; and 28 and 31 m, respectively. Depth profiles of temperature, pH, specific conductivity, oxidation-reduction potential (ORP), and dissolved oxygen were collected on a monthly basis during this period. Results indicate that both water bodies are oligotrophic
